Moniteau County deputies arrest three after officers find methamphetamine

Moniteau County deputies arrested three after officers executed a search warrant on a residence in Latham on Wednesday. When deputies got inside the house, they detained five. Officers found methamphetamine, drug paraphernalia and items used for the packaging and distribution of methamphetamine. The three suspects that were arrested were taken to the Moniteau County Jail.
